What origin is the name Russell? Russell is a male given name that originated from the surname Russell, which in turn derives from the French name russel (Old Norse rossel) “red-haired or red-skinned”, from rus (Old Norse ros) “red hair color” or “reddish skin” and the suffix -el. How can we prevent ocean erosion?

How can we prevent ocean erosion? Breakwaters are barriers built offshore to protect part of the shoreline. They act as a barrier to waves, preventing erosion and allowing the beach to grow.
